WAC 246-240-569   Records of dosages of unsealed radioactive material for medical use.  (1) A licensee shall maintain a record of dosage determinations required by WAC 246-240-107 for three years.

     (2) The record must contain:

     (a) The radiopharmaceutical;

     (b) The patient's or human research subject's name, or identification number if one has been assigned;

     (c) The prescribed dosage, the determined dosage, or a notation that the total activity is less than 1.1 megabecquerels (30 microcuries);

     (d) The date and time of the dosage determination; and

     (e) The name of the individual who determined the dosage.
